South at Hickory Hills Country Club
About
| Tee | Par | Length | Rating | Slope |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| White | 71 | 6018 yards | 67.9 | 116 |
| Red | 71 | 5623 yards |
| Hole | 1 | 2 | 3 | 4 | 5 | 6 | 7 | 8 | 9 | Out | 10 | 11 | 12 | 13 | 14 | 15 | 16 | 17 | 18 | In | Total |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| White M: 66.0/108 W: 71.1/118 | 512 | 355 | 320 | 145 | 422 | 451 | 172 | 368 | 304 | 3049 | 134 | 428 | 528 | 168 | 458 | 424 | 312 | 150 | 277 | 2879 | 5928 |
| Red M: 63.7/102 W: 68.3/112 | 497 | 318 | 300 | 127 | 395 | 435 | 161 | 353 | 294 | 2880 | 125 | 412 | 500 | 150 | 448 | 404 | 300 | 140 | 264 | 2743 | 5623 |
| Handicap | 6 | 12 | 14 | 18 | 2 | 4 | 16 | 8 | 10 | 17 | 1 | 5 | 13 | 7 | 3 | 11 | 15 | 9 | |||
| Par | 5 | 4 | 4 | 3 | 4 | 5 | 3 | 4 | 4 | 36 | 3 | 4 | 5 | 3 | 5 | 4 | 4 | 3 | 4 | 35 | 71 |

Nice golf course with views.
Golf course has more terrain than many others in the area, most of them are flatter. The greens and tees were in good shape, but fairways are dry and there is a crew putting in a new irrigation system. That will be nice when they can water fairways all the time and keep them in better shape.
I enjoyed the holes, as some are tough to drive, and shots into the greens can be tough, as some greens are small and some have a good slope on them.I'm glad to see the maintenance crew out there, as they are doing many improvements to the course and landscaping.

Irrigation System will enhance thus course
This course was quite dry so anything hitting the green would roll off. Had to play the approach shot 10-15 yards short of the green if you wanted to stay on the green. They are just about done installing a irrigation system which will help this course. It still was a good play for the $$

Promising
Course is going to be looking great in the upcoming years. They have began working on inserting sprinkler systems throughout the entire course. Haven’t played here in years bc of course conditions until now. Forgot that there are no bunkers and one little pond really not coming into play. Will definitely be coming back glad to see the course being brought back to life. Hats off to Hickory Hills!
